As WrestleMania draws near, excitement is palpable among fans and industry insiders alike. However, the landscape surrounding this year's event has shifted significantly due to recent developments, including the TKO merger and a groundbreaking deal with Netflix. These changes raise important questions about the financial success of WWE's flagship event in Las Vegas.
The TKO merger has created a new dynamic for WWE, potentially affecting everything from sponsorships to ticket sales. With the merger, WWE may have access to enhanced resources and marketing strategies, but it also faces increased scrutiny regarding its profitability and overall performance. Meanwhile, the partnership with Netflix could open new avenues for content distribution, expanding WWE's reach beyond traditional platforms.
As WrestleMania gears up to welcome fans, stakeholders will be closely monitoring attendance figures, merchandise sales, and viewership numbers. The event's ability to attract a diverse audience and leverage its new partnerships will be crucial for determining whether this year's WrestleMania can achieve commercial success in an evolving entertainment landscape.
